The document discusses system analysis, design, and development. It introduces systems concepts and different approaches to system development. It discusses why system analysis is important for solving organizational problems, defining the key elements of a system, and different types and classifications of systems. The document also covers system language and modeling, and why methodologies are needed for system development given increasing complexity. It contrasts "hard" and "engineering" approaches to system thinking with "soft" methodologies that are more appropriate for social systems.